Types of Services Offered Around the Clock
Most restoration companies provide a range of services available 24/7, including:
- Water Damage Restoration: Swift extraction of water followed by drying and dehumidification to prevent mold growth.
- Fire Damage Restoration: Cleanup of soot, ash, and smoke removal, along with structural assessments.
- Mold Remediation: Identification and elimination of mold, which can develop quickly in damp environments.
- Storm Damage Repair: Emergency board-ups and tarping to protect properties from additional damage.

How to Choose a Restoration Company with 24 Hour Service
Research Reliability and Availability
When seeking a restoration company, it’s crucial to verify that they offer 24 hour service. It’s advisable to check:
- Certifications: Companies should be certified by reputable organizations, ensuring skilled technicians.
- Customer Reviews: Past client experiences can reflect a company’s reliability and service quality.
